次の方法で共有


WSASetEvent 関数 (winsock2.h)

WSASetEvent 関数は、指定したイベント オブジェクトの状態を signaled に設定します。

構文

BOOL WSAAPI WSASetEvent(
  [in] WSAEVENT hEvent
);

パラメーター

[in] hEvent

開いているイベント オブジェクトを識別するハンドル。

戻り値

関数が成功した場合、戻り値は TRUE になります

関数が失敗した場合、戻り値は FALSE になります。 拡張エラー情報を取得するには、 WSAGetLastError を呼び出します。

エラー コード 意味
WSANOTINITIALIZED
この関数を使用する前に、 WSAStartup 呼び出しが正常に行われる必要があります。
WSAENETDOWN
ネットワーク サブシステムが失敗しました。
WSAEINPROGRESS
ブロックしている Windows Sockets 1.1 呼び出しが進行中であるか、サービス プロバイダーがコールバック関数を処理しています。
WSA_INVALID_HANDLE
hEvent パラメーターが有効なイベント オブジェクト ハンドルではありません。

解説

WSASetEvent 関数は、シグナルを受け取るイベント オブジェクトの状態を設定します。

Windows Phone 8: この関数は、Windows Phone 8 以降の Windows Phone ストア アプリでサポートされています。

Windows 8.1Windows Server 2012 R2: この関数は、Windows 8.1、Windows Server 2012 R2 以降の Windows ストア アプリでサポートされています。

要件

   
サポートされている最小のクライアント Windows 8.1、Windows Vista [デスクトップ アプリ |UWP アプリ]
サポートされている最小のサーバー Windows Server 2003 [デスクトップ アプリのみ | UWP アプリ]
対象プラットフォーム Windows
ヘッダー winsock2.h
Library Ws2_32.lib
[DLL] Ws2_32.dll

関連項目

WSACloseEvent

WSACreateEvent

WSAResetEvent

Winsock 関数

Winsock リファレンス